What Are Lending institution?

Lending institution are member-owned financial cooperatives that provide a series of financial solutions to their members. They run under a not-for-profit structure, with the key goal of offering their members' benefits. Credit unions are different from traditional financial institutions in that they prioritize personalized solution, community involvement, and affordable rate of interest.

Benefits of Cooperative Credit Union in the red Management

Cooperative credit union offer a number of benefits for participants wanting to handle their debt successfully. Below are some essential benefits:

1. Reduced Rates Of Interest

One of the most considerable benefits of credit unions is their capability to supply lower rate of interest on loans and credit cards. Unlike for-profit banks, cooperative credit union are concentrated on giving worth to their members rather than maximizing profits. This enables them to provide a lot more desirable rates of interest, inevitably reducing the overall price of loaning.

2. Personalized Service and Guidance

Credit unions satisfaction themselves on giving tailored solution to their members. When it concerns debt management, cooperative credit union representatives take the time to understand each participant's special monetary situation and provide advice customized to their requirements. Whether it's creating a spending plan, settling financial obligation, or exploring settlement choices, members can rely upon cooperative credit union for professional advice and assistance.

3. Financial Education and Therapy

Numerous lending institution use financial education and learning programs and counseling solutions to help participants make informed monetary decisions. These resources cover a wide variety of subjects, including budgeting, financial debt management approaches, and credit score building. By using these instructional tools, participants can obtain the understanding and abilities necessary to manage their financial obligation effectively and accomplish economic success.

4. Debt Administration Devices and Strategies

Handling multiple financial obligations can be frustrating, both monetarily and mentally. Credit unions commonly give debt administration devices that permit participants to make everything easier. Here are some essential tools and methods supplied by several credit unions:

● Debt combination fundings: This enables one to integrate several high-interest financial obligations into a single car loan with a lower interest rate, simplifying settlement and possibly minimizing total financial debt worry.
● Credit therapy solutions: Cooperative credit union commonly partner with credit scores counselors that supply customized advice and advice on developing a budget plan, managing financial debt, and improving credit scores.
● Debt administration strategies (DMPs): These plans work with creditors to minimize rates of interest and combine debt right into one monthly settlement, making it simpler to manage and possibly saving money in the future.

How to Join a Cooperative Credit Union

To capitalize on the benefits offered by credit unions, one must become a member. While the requirements might range lending institution, the procedure normally includes the complying with steps:

1. Research Credit Unions

Research and recognize lending institution that straighten with your requirements and eligibility criteria. Credit unions might have certain membership requirements based upon aspects such as employment, location, or association with specific organizations.

2. Fulfill the Eligibility Criteria

Make certain that you satisfy the eligibility standards established by the cooperative credit union you want to join. This might include residency, work condition, or membership in a certain organization or area.

3. Total the Subscription Application

When you have actually determined a suitable cooperative credit union, complete the subscription application. This generally consists of offering individual information, such as your name, address, social security number, and possibly paying details a small membership cost.

4. Open a Share Account

Upon approval of your membership application, you will be needed to open up a share account. A share account represents your ownership in the cooperative credit union and may call for a minimum deposit. This account offers you accessibility to the various monetary services and products supplied by the credit union.
